SNAP Benefits Delayed? 211 Is Here to Help โ Whether You Need Food or Want to Give
Dear Community Members,
Because of the ongoing government shutdown, some SNAP (Food Assistance) benefits may be delayed or temporarily disrupted. We know this can create real challenges for families who rely on that support each month.
If you or someone you know is struggling to put food on the table, 211 is here to help.
Call 2-1-1 or visit www.211nemichigan.org for free, confidential assistance. Our trained specialists can connect you with local food pantries, community meal programs, emergency food boxes, and other essential resources to help bridge the gap until benefits resume.
And if youโre in a position to help others, 211 can connect you with local pantries and community organizations that urgently need food donations, volunteers, or financial support to meet the increased demand.
Whether you need help or want to give help, 211 is here for both.
